#d032f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d032f5 is composed of 81.6% red, 19.6%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.1% cyan, 79.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 288.6 degrees, a saturation of 90.7% and a lightness of 57.8%. #d032f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ff64ff with #a100eb.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

Shades and Tints of #d032f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#fbedfe is the lightest one.
